Which property of argon is used in light bulbs?

Respuesta :

Аноним Аноним
  • 22-06-2020

Answer:

Argon belongs to zero group, i.e., is a noble gas and thus is inert. Hence it will not react with the hot filaments. Hence it is used in fluorescent and incandescent light bulbs to stop the oxygen in the light bulbs from corroding the hot tungsten filament.
